About S. Koh

S. Koh is a scholar working on Psychiatry and Mental health, Pediatrics, Perinatology and Child Health, Physiology, Molecular Biology and Cellular and Molecular Neuroscience, having authored 9 papers that have together received 633 indexed citations. Recurring topics across this work include Epilepsy research and treatment (3 papers), Neonatal and fetal brain pathology (2 papers), Tuberous Sclerosis Complex Research (2 papers), Pharmacological Effects and Toxicity Studies (1 paper), Ion channel regulation and function (1 paper), Liver Disease and Transplantation (1 paper), Genetic and Kidney Cyst Diseases (1 paper) and Polyomavirus and related diseases (1 paper). The work is most often cited by research in Psychiatry and Mental health (412 citations), Pediatrics, Perinatology and Child Health (193 citations), Cellular and Molecular Neuroscience (114 citations), Radiology, Nuclear Medicine and Imaging (89 citations) and Cognitive Neuroscience (67 citations). S. Koh has collaborated with scholars based in United States, Germany and Mexico. Frequent co-authors include R. Sankar, Gary W. Mathern, Joyce Y. Wu, W. Donald Shields, Harry V. Vinters, Noriko Salamon, Rinat Jonas, Sue Yudovin, J.T. Lerner and Justin W. Kung. Their work appears in journals such as Neurology, Developmental Neuroscience, Journal of the American Medical Informatics Association, Annals of Neurology and Journal of Hepatology.
